Acerca de The Kids Wellness Podcast

The Kids Wellness Podcast is your hub for creating happier, healthier lives for children. Hosted by Giselle Shardlow M.Ed., founder of Kids Yoga Stories, this podcast features inspiring guests from all areas of children's health and wellness. Whether you're an educator, pediatric therapist, yoga instructor, counselor, parent, or anyone working with kids, each episode offers practical tools, engaging stories, and expert insights to help children thrive emotionally and physically. Join us as we explore easy-to-implement wellness practices to create calm spaces, foster resilience, and support young minds and bodies.

#070 How To Help Kids Build Mind-Body Integration with Trish Keiller

Discover how mind-body integration can support emotional regulation and create more connected, engaged classrooms. Join Giselle Shardlow, founder of Kids Yoga Stories, and Trish Keiller, founder of Roots Education, as they explore how neuroscience, somatic tools, and conscious language help children and educators build resilience, connection, and sustainable success. Drawing from over 30 years in education, Trish shares how small, everyday practices like noticing sensations, grounding through the feet, and being present can shift both individual regulation and the overall classroom environment. #069 Helping Children Befriend Their Worries with Catherine Cook-Cottone

Discover how to help children understand, manage, and even befriend their worries using mindfulness, movement, and self-awareness. Join Giselle Shardlow, founder of Kids Yoga Stories, and Catherine Cook-Cottone, licensed psychologist, yoga therapist, and professor at the University at Buffalo, as they explore how anxiety shows up in children's bodies, thoughts, and behaviors, and how we can support them with practical, research-backed tools. Drawing from her book "The Worry Monster" and decades of research, Catherine shares how mindfulness, yoga, and embodied practices can help children build resilience, regulate emotions, and connect more deeply to themselves and others.
